GHC has code to handle unsuffixed .so files that are linker scripts pointing to the real shared library. The detection is done by parsing the result of `dlerror()` after calling `dlopen()` and looking for certain error strings. On musl libc, the error message is "Exec format error", which happens to be `strerror(ENOEXEC)`: ``` $ cat tmp.c #include <dlfcn.h> #include <stdio.h> int main(void) { dlopen("libz.so", RTLD_NOW | RTLD_GLOBAL); puts(dlerror()); return 0; } $ gcc -o tmp tmp.c $ ./tmp Error loading shared library libz.so: Exec format error $ ``` This change fixes the workaround to also work on musl libc.
